Output e540e2931bfcbd95f8e8fa3bc5dd770d433bf82557c5b52a0d2df674792bc294:0

value
14890654
script pubkey
OP_0 OP_PUSHBYTES_20 521eae275a1aa78d14119648187fff23df641e09
address
bc1q2g02uf66r2nc69q3jeypsllly00kg8sf3704vt
transaction
e540e2931bfcbd95f8e8fa3bc5dd770d433bf82557c5b52a0d2df674792bc294
confirmations
162054
spent
true